Two prison staff members face serious charges after an inmate’s death sparked a major investigation: Corrections Officer Jeromy Roberts, accused of repeatedly pepper-spraying restrained inmate LaSelle Allen and showing little concern for his condition, also faces assault charges. Nurse Tiffany Ramsey is charged with dereliction of duty for delaying vital checks and CPR. The autopsy found traces of the synthetic drug “Tune” in Allen’s system — possibly contributing to cardiac issues — though the cause of death remains undetermined. Both employees are on paid leave and set to appear in court next month, as Allen’s family demands answers.
